There's a unique tribute to the Tuskegee Airmen in a section of the museum; it was among our favorite exhibits! "The Arizona Wing Museum has on display many WWII artifacts and memorabilia from the War Years to the Home Front. Many of these artifacts have been donated to the Arizona Wing by veterans and their families wanting to see them displayed to the public. School children that are too young to know much about this time are now able to see and feel this part of our history through school field trips." ~ Reprinted text from the official website here
